For more information [email protected] shalemstressreduction.com Class meets 6:00 - 8:30 p.m., Wednesdays from October 25-December 13 at Adat Shalom Synagogue 29901 Middlebelt, Farmington Hills MI In addition, an all day retreat is included Sunday, December 3 rd 9:15 a.m. - 5:00 p.m. Attend one of the free, required introductory classes: September 27 or October 23 Wednesday, January 6th or 13th from Learn meditation and mindful practices of yoga, eating and communication to reduce stress in a non-denominational program hosted by Adat Shalom Synagogue. I learned many tools for stress reduction and mindful living which I use every day: walking meditation, S.T.O.P., body scans, yoga, simple breathing exercises. …This class has been inspirational and educational. I feel so much better equipped to deal with the stress of modern day life. —Brenda Kambakhsh I learned that I have the tools within—I learned that mindfulness does WORK. None of this was a sacrifice but rather I looked forward to every session. -Diana Valverde I learned meditation techniques to reduce stress and experience less pain. -Craig Lekich I now feel that meditation is as important to my well-being as exercise and good nutrition. -Laury Gallant Berg Shalem Mindfulness Based Stress Reduction Ruth Lerman,MD,( pictured on left) Mindfulness Based Stress Reduction teacher certified by the University of Massachusetts Medical School; Medical Director, Beaumont Hospitals’ Silver Linings Program Rabbi Aaron Bergman, Adat Shalom Synagogue, spiritual guide, educator on wisdom traditions *Scholarship available Cost of the program is $350*, which includes: 29 hours of instruction four meditation/yoga recordings handouts and a binder
